    We don't have a traffic monitoring lab for IWR6843 however the 50m Outdoor People Tracking and False Detection Filtering lab -68xx lab can be configured for traffic monitoring as explained in the following post:

    IWR6843: Traffic Monitoring Demo 

    Regarding your other requirements:

    1. TX and RX antenna gains are a function of antenna design so you will need to design your own custom high gain antenna (i.e. board) for this.

    2. Transmit Power: The maximum transmit power on IWR6843 is 10dBm per TX channel.

    Also, your maximum Range, Range Resolution and Velocity requirements appear to cause the Sensing Estrimator to generate invalid value (e.g. negative slope, negative bandwidth etc). We will look into why the Sensing estimator is generating these invalid values instead of generating errors. But these invalid values indicate that the specified application parameters cannot be achieved as is so you may try to reduce your requirements such as maximum velocity, velocity resolution, range resolution etc and see if that still fits your use case.
